Navy chief admiral Dinesh K Tripathi calls on Bangladesh PM Sheikh Hasina

IndiaTimes Wednesday, 3 July 2024
The Navy chief is scheduled to hold bilateral discussions with his counterpart Admiral M Nazmul Hassan, Chief of the Naval Staff, Bangladesh Navy in Dhaka, and also review the Passing Out Parade scheduled at Bangladesh Naval Academy (BNA) at Chittagong on July 4, the release added.

PM to act on findings of investigation into Siddiq [Video]

PM to act on findings of investigation into Siddiq

The Prime Minister will act on the findings of an independent investigation into Treasury minister Tulip Siddiq, Cabinet minister Peter Kyle has said. Following reports that she lived in properties in London linked to allies of her aunt, former Bangladesh prime minister Sheikh Hasina, Ms Siddiq referred herself to the independent adviser on ministerial standards Sir Laurie Magnus on Monday.
